Seems to be the suspect at the moment, seemed to work fine for around 4 weeks then gave up the ghost after some spirited driving.Sounds coincidentally & suspiciously like alternator does it not? If the electrical circuits are not providing enough voltage or shorting & has been changed it is very coincidental. Have you got any way or swapping for a known good unit to test?
I had a new unit put on my SL500 recently as the cost wasn't much more than rebuilt or recon unit. I used a recon one year's ago on a car that was rubbish & heard many others had issues so have stayed away. A good recon is fine & by a good supplier but so many rubbish people out there that variable quality exists.

Yeah beginning to realise that OEM is best for most things on this car!Ok I am just going to state this again, never, ever get your alternator of the V8's Maserati engines rebuilt. They blow their diode packs or melt and explode the battery!
I have even seen one catch fire after second rebuild.
